NOTE: before using AI chats on client data, make sure to black out PII and turn off resharing in the settings of ChatGPT. We recommend ChatGPT Team for the highest security standards. Then, make sure to get consent from your client in advance - this can be a clause in your engagement letter or contract.

How to improve your prompts
Some say prompting will be a university class taught in the future... Well, in my opinion, you don't need a class. It's pretty simple:
- Start with an identity ("You're a CPA with 20 years of experience")
- Give it full context relevant to the prompt (files and URLs work too)
- End with "keep it concise" so it doesn't ramble
- Be clear on the output you want (they can generate graphs, images too)
- Be pesky. Iterate on your response. Ask it to do it again.
- Copy paste your best prompts in a prompt repo
- Make a GPT out of your most common use cases (will cover this in future)
And of course use your expertise and judgement on all the responses. At the end of the day, you're the professional. Not the AI. It's just a tool.
So don't just copy-paste the prompts below into Chat. Make sure you add the elements I mentioned above first.
The Prompts
#1: {Feed in client's current return and past return as PDF} Generate a custom report outline to present a client's year-over-year changes in tax savings, suggesting strategies to gain more savings next year.
Toni's Take: this is one of the most powerful prompts you can use as a tax preparer. It can be modified in a lot of ways. Maybe you feed in the past 5 years of tax returns and ask it to identify long term trends that can be used to help with tax planning. In general, you can use AI to help with analysis. The biggest mistake I used to make was using AI like Google, instead of like an expert virtual assistant. Give it tons of info and ask the hardest questions you can.
#2: {Feed in P&L, tax return or other financial statements you have} Based on this client’s income and expense patterns, recommend 3 changes they can make to maximize tax savings for next year.
Toni's Take: if you do CAS, this might be better to ask after the tax season. It can be a great way to start upselling clients into advisory services.
#3: Write a concise guide to help clients understand what triggers a tax audit and how to avoid red flags.
Toni's Take: Make sure you tailor this to your practice and your clients. Feed in examples of things you've seen in the past. You can take the output and stick it in an email, a page on your website, or ask it for a script instead to then record and post on social media.
#4: Give me a step-by-step email communications plan for my clients ranging from {current date} to end of the tax season.
Toni's Take: Use this prompt as more of a starting point. It can help you get a plan in place as to how/when to communicate with clients. It can help with drafting emails for deadline reminders or keeping your team on track. It's better to overcommunicate with clients during filing season, anyway. You can even drop the deadlines you have to keep in mind into your calendar or pre-schedule the emails now, before things get super busy.
